Course Overview

 

ANSYS Workbench is a vastly used general-purpose engineering analysis that uses virtual simulation technology to solve many different engineering problems in the industries. ANSYS supports delivering high quality products with the help of simulation and also provides better results in lesser time. Dynamic Cad delivers the best classroom training for ANSYS WB, which has been designed in such a way that it will give a complete understanding and working of various tools in the software.

ANSYS WB training course let the learner understand not only the basics of ANSYS but also highlights the concepts of Finite Element Analysis (FEA) and Finite Element Modeling (FEM).
